Discrimination and Employment Law. Many people with Epilepsy complete a good education and go on to have a productive career. This can be in many areas. This depends on the person, their condition, circumstance's and of course their motivation. People with Epilepsy can work in many different occupations, but this is sometimes limited due to safety or the ability to drive.
